Creative Landscapes

My love of photography and my love of nature are very much intertwined so it has been a very natural choice to produce a portfolio of Australian Outback images. The primary challenge for me as a rather left-brained individual was to try to be creative rather than purely objective with the images I photographed and edited.

My original intent was to include images from many parts of Australia but shortly after I initiated this project we were all faced with Covid-19 and the limitations it placed on us all. In March this year the club had an outing to Orange 40 minutes drive north of Canowindra where my wife, Helen, was brought up. Helen and I decided to spend a few days in Canowindra before joining fellow club members in Orange. I decided to limit my choice of images to those taken of the rolling hills between Canowindra and Orange. I now feel that what originally seemed like a constraint has turned into a benefit and that my nine images work well together. The time of day and the weather conditions vary but the landscape with it rolling hills generates a common feeling between all the images.
